One of the best comedies produced by the BBC in a long time, Here We Go is quick-witted in Its story of a relatable family. Not all of the characters are hits, but together they create a great chemistry which is always enjoyable thanks to some great casting.
Parkinson and Howick deliver the best of the comedy, Howick perfectly delivering the beta-male character who's behaviour is a continuous laugh. The plots are simple but delivered in an unconventional fashion and overall the series provides a fresh feature of light entertaining.

I have only just discovered this show. Binge watched the latest series because I found it so funny. Now I am working my way through the earlier series. The stand out star of the show is undoubtedly Alison Steadman. Although having said that every character is well written. Jane Horrocks put in a very amusing guest appearance as a cheat at UNO. I am surprised to see so many negative reviews I think it is a very clever comedy.

- TriviaJim Howick's character, Paul, is a former British Olympic archer. Howick also played Pat in BBC's 'Ghosts'; a character who died after being shot through the neck by an arrow.
